Design Context Extract

Extract the "Design DNA" from existing applications — colors, typography, spacing, and component patterns — and output as structured tokens.

/ork:design-context-extract /tmp/screenshot.png       # From screenshot
/ork:design-context-extract https://example.com        # From live URL
/ork:design-context-extract current project            # Scan project's existing styles

Step 1: Capture Source

For screenshots: Read the image directly (Claude is multimodal). Pasted/attached images are compressed to the same token budget as Read tool images (CC 2.1.97), so both workflows are equally efficient.

Resolution budget (Opus 4.7 / CC 2.1.111+): Max input is 2,576 px on the long edge (~3.75 MP) — roughly 3× Opus 4.6. Dense dashboards, dark-mode UIs, and technical diagrams benefit the most from the higher ceiling; extraction reads tiny labels, spacing ticks, and component boundaries that were previously blurred. Below 1,024 px, don't upscale — the source bitmap is the ceiling. Resize only when input exceeds 2,576 px.

Step 2: Extract Design Context

If stitch MCP is available:

# Official Stitch MCP tools (stitch.withgoogle.com/docs/mcp):
#   - build_site(prompt)          → generates the target design
#   - get_screen_code(screenId)   → React/HTML output per screen
#   - get_screen_image(screenId)  → PNG rasterization per screen
#
# Also consider Figma Dev Mode MCP as a complementary extraction path
# when the source is a Figma file:
#   - get_variable_defs    → design tokens straight from Figma variables
#   - get_design_context   → layout + typography + spacing
#   - search_design_system → locate existing tokens/components

If stitch MCP is NOT available (fallback):

# Multimodal analysis of screenshot:
# - Identify dominant colors (sample from regions)
# - Detect font families and size hierarchy
# - Measure spacing patterns
# - Catalog component types (cards, buttons, headers, etc.)
#
# For URLs: parse CSS custom properties, Tailwind config, computed styles

Extracted data structure:

Step 4: Generate Output

Write the extracted tokens in the chosen format. If the project already has tokens, show a diff of what's new vs existing.

Step 5: Recommend Best-Fit shadcn/ui Style

After extracting design DNA, map the extracted characteristics to the best-fit shadcn/ui v4 style:

# Map extracted design DNA → shadcn style recommendation
radius = extracted["radius"]      # e.g., "large", "pill", "none", "small"
density = extracted["spacing"]    # e.g., "generous", "balanced", "compact", "dense"
elevation = extracted["shadows"]  # e.g., "layered", "subtle", "none"

STYLE_MAP = {
    # (radius, density, elevation) → style
    ("pill/large", "generous", "layered"):  "Luma — polished, macOS-like",
    ("medium",     "balanced", "subtle"):   "Vega — general purpose",
    ("medium",     "compact",  "subtle"):   "Nova — dense dashboards",
    ("large",      "generous", "subtle"):   "Maia — soft, consumer-facing",
    ("none/sharp", "balanced", "none"):     "Lyra — editorial, dev tools",
    ("small",      "dense",    "none"):     "Mira — ultra-dense data",
}
# Present recommendation with the style picker URL:
# "Based on extracted design DNA, recommended style: Luma"
# "Pick and install: https://ui.shadcn.com/create  (select 'Luma' style)"
# Apply to existing project (CLI v4 apply command, Apr 2026):
# "$ npx shadcn@latest apply luma"

Skip condition: If the user only needs raw tokens (not a shadcn project), skip this step.

Anti-Patterns

  • NEVER guess colors without analyzing the actual source — use precise extraction
  • NEVER skip the oklch conversion — all colors must have oklch equivalents
  • NEVER output flat token structures — use three-tier hierarchy (global/alias/component)
